Supplement Facts

Serving Size: 2 Softgel(s) · 1–3 per day

IngredientAmount Per Serving% Daily Value
Calories20 {Calories}
Calories from Fat20 {Calories}
Total Fat2 g3%
Saturated Fat0.5 g3%
Trans Fat0 g
Polyunsaturated Fat1 g
Monounsaturated Fat0.5 g
Cholesterol0 mg0%
Vitamin E(D-Alpha-Tocopherol)2 IU7%
natural Fish Oil concentrate2 g
Omega-3 Fatty Acids680 mg
Eicosapentaenoic Acid360 mg
Docosahexaenoic Acid240 mg
Other Omega-3 Fatty Acids80 mg

Percent Daily Values are based on a 2,000 calorie diet

Other Label Statements

General Statements: All Other Content

Consumption of Omega-3 fatty acids may reduce the risk of coronary heart disease. FDA evaluated the data and determined that, although there is scientific evidence supporting the claim, the evidence is not conclusive.

General Statements: All Other Content

The Natural Fish Oil Concentrate used in this softgel is manufactured under strict quality control standards. It is tested to be free of potentially harmful levels of contaminants (i.e. mercury, heavy metls, PCBs, dioxines, and other contaminants).
